Are there too many lawyers in the US today?

Jun 03, 2019 · The total number of active lawyers at the beginning of 2019 was 1,352,027, up from 1,180,386 in 2009, according to the ABA’s National Lawyer Population Survey. The increase in active lawyers ...

Are there too many lawyers in America?

there are too many lawyers in the United States. In the first analysis, the problem seems insignificant, since as of 1978, lawyers represented only . 0032 of 1 percent of the work force of the United States. But from another perspective, it can be said that two-thirds of the lawyers in the world are American lawyers.

Are lawyers in demand in USA?

Job Outlook Employment of lawyers is projected to grow 9 percent from 2020 to 2030, about as fast as the average for all occupations. About 46,000 openings for lawyers are projected each year, on average, over the decade.Sep 8, 2021

Why do lawyers make so much money in America?

Lawyer salaries are driven by supply and demand, just like everything else. According to data from CEB, the average hourly rate charged by major law firm partners nearly doubled since 2000, while average hourly wages for both blue-collar and white-collar workers have increased less than 20%.Jul 7, 2016

What percentage of Americans think the civil justice system is working?

56 percent think that there are fundamental changes needed to make the civil justice system work better. Perhaps most telling of all, most Americans surveyed (55 percent) strongly agreed (and another 32 percent somewhat agreed) that the justice system is used by many as a lottery, to start a lawsuit and see just how much they can win.

What percentage of people do not trust the legal system?

54 percent do not trust the legal system. 67 percent strongly agree (and 27 percent somewhat agree) that there is an increasing tendency for people to threaten legal action when something goes wrong. 83 percent feel that the legal system makes it too easy to make invalid claims.
